Fertilizer pollution. One of the more troublesome problems that has arisen from increased fertilizer use... is water pollution from agricultural land runoff enriched in n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ium from fertilizers. On a local scale, lakes and reservoirs have become eutrophied as the result of fertilizer runoff. 2, record 1, English, - fertilizer%20pollution

Record number: 5, Textual support number: 1 DEF
A milk-white to reddish orthorhombic mineral which consists of a chloride of magnesium and potassium occurring as a saline residue and used as a raw material of fertilizer manufacture in some European districts. 2, record 5, English, - carnallite
Record number: 5, Textual support number: 1 OBS
Named after Rudolph von Carnall (1804-1874), a Prussian mining engineer. 2, record 5, English, - carnallite
Record number: 5, Textual support number: 2 OBS
Chemical formula: KMgCl3·6H2O 2, record 5, English, - carnallite

Record number: 10, Textual support number: 1 CONT
The role of potassium in frost hardiness is supposedly to increase cell permeability to water and soluble carbohydrate content and to increase synthesis of amino acids. However, fertilizer experiments have not been conclusive in the general importance of potassium and other minerals in frost hardiness. 2, record 10, English, - frost%20hardiness

Record number: 11, Textual support number: 1 CONT
All potassium fertilizers are water soluble. Difference in their value and uses depend on the type of ion accompanying the potassium. 2, record 11, English, - potassium%20fertilizer
Record number: 11, Textual support number: 1 OBS
... come(s) largely from deposits of potassium chloride. Manufacturers mine the deposits or extract them with water to produce such fertilizers as potassium chloride, potassium nitrate, and potassium sulfate. 3, record 11, English, - potassium%20fertilizer
